RULES
•No Powerplaying (controlling another player's character) or godmoding (making your character invincible). I'm sure you'll all agree with me that those are two very annoying things.
•No flaming at each other in OOC. It's just a game, it's supposed to be fun.
•As this is a "real life" rpg, alcohol, sex and drugs are allowed, just please remember to put [R] or [MATURE] in the topic title if you plan on posting such scenes.
•To your relief, yes, swearing is allowed. But if the only words in your vocabulary are #$!@, &(/# and %@!!#(, then I will start dishing out warnings.
•When you post please post in third-person, past-tense.
•Only join if you know you are going to be active for the majority of the time, that is posting at least three/four times a week.
•In relation to the above rule, I am aware that when the site is new activity is pretty low because there's only two or three people around, so I do not expect you to come on and post everyday. BUT, we CAN get more members, by...... advertising! *applause* So please help me out and advertise this site on as many rpg's as you can (where we haven't been advertised yet).
•No mary-sues, or gary-stus, or whatever else you wish to call it. Nobody is perfect, sorry to break it to you.
•All images on Everlost, whether belonging to the members or the site, are strictly copyrighted, and stealing of the images is a serious offense.
•There is not a required amount of words per post, as we do not like forcing people to write a novel. We tend to look at quality not quantity.
-If, however, you're only going to write two/three sentences a post, then don't even bother posting. Though if you are really struggling with posts, all you have to do is ask, and we'll be more than happy to help you out.
•Please do not make up weather. The current season along with other weatherly details can be found on the homepage, and that is what season you post in. If you are in a thread with somebody and in the meantime the season changes, you can carry on roleplaying in the season you started off in until the thread is finished.
